Blue Hawaiians are my favorites:thumbsup2
1 ounce Rum (White)
2 ounces Pineapple Juice
1 ounce Blue Curaçao
1 ounce Coconut Cream
1 slice Pineapple
1 whole Maraschino Cherry
Blend with 1 cup of ice at high speed until smooth and pour into a highball glass. Garnish with a slice of pineapple and a cherry.

Back when I tended bar, I had a few patrons who swore they were addicted to some of my mixtures.

Milk Shake - Kahlua and milk blended with ice.
Milk Quake - Kahlua, vodka and milk blended with ice.
Electric Lemonade - vodka, blue curacao and sweet and sour mix on the rocks (Should have enough blue curacao to make the whole drink blue).

Personally, I enjoy a nice Bailey's and soda on the rocks. You might also like a Sex on the Beach, no matter how they make it. Sweet and fruity, either with Chambord or peach Schnapps.

A Brandy Alexander is a nice drin, it's noted as the 'starter' cocktail in the film, "The Days of Wine & Roses" :rotfl:

1 1/2 oz brandy
1 oz white creme de cacao
1 oz heavy cream
1/4 tsp grated nutmeg

In a shaker half-filled with ice cubes, combine the brandy, creme de cacao, and cream. Shake well. Strain into a cocktail glass and garnish with the nutmeg.

You can also add ice cream to it.
*******************************************

For a change up I'll order a Grasshopper:
equal parts of:
Green Creme de Menthe
White Creme de Menthe
Heavy cream
shaken w/ice, then strained into a martini glass
Substitute vodka for the cream & you have a Flying Grasshopper
************************************************
Amaretto & Cream
equal parts of amaretto & light cream, shaken w/ice & strained into a glass.
You can also substitute amaretto for the brandy in the Brandy Alexander for an Amaretto Alexander

singingpixie, I don't know if an electric lemonade is considered standard or not. I tended bar on a Naval base and in a very small town, and it took me some research to find the recipe for that drink. I liked to have something neat up my sleeve for those people who asked me to "surprise them". I think I read about electic lemonades being popular at some 70's or 80's hotspot.

I was also in the habit of giving almost any non-blended drink a short squirt of soda water or sprite to give it some bubbles.
